¿Cómo convertirse en analista de blockchain?

Guía Esencial para ser Analista Blockchain

02/01/2024

Valoración: 4.8 (9468 votos)

La industria blockchain está experimentando un crecimiento sin precedentes, creando una oleada de demanda de profesionales cualificados que puedan analizar datos on-chain y extraer información valiosa. Si tu objetivo es convertirte en analista de blockchain, analista de datos blockchain, investigador on-chain o analista de cumplimiento normativo cripto, dominar el conjunto de habilidades adecuado es crucial para conseguir el trabajo de tus sueños. Los analistas más exitosos combinan la competencia técnica con un profundo conocimiento del dominio y sólidas habilidades de comunicación.

Este artículo desglosa las 13 habilidades esenciales que los empleadores buscan activamente en los candidatos a analista de blockchain, proporcionándote una hoja de ruta clara para construir una carrera exitosa en este campo dinámico y en constante evolución.

¿Merece la pena un curso de BTC?
Los cursos de criptomonedas solo merecen la pena si se alinean con tus objetivos, ofrecen una formación fiable y proporcionan habilidades prácticas que justifiquen el tiempo y el coste .
Índice de contenido

Habilidades Técnicas Fundamentales

La base de cualquier analista de blockchain reside en su capacidad para manejar datos y entender la tecnología subyacente. Sin estos pilares, es imposible interpretar correctamente la información que fluye a través de las redes descentralizadas.

1. Análisis de Datos y Conocimiento Estadístico

En esencia, el rol de un analista de blockchain gira en torno a la interpretación de conjuntos de datos complejos. Necesitas un sólido conocimiento fundamental en estadística, probabilidad y metodologías de análisis de datos. Comprender conceptos como correlación, análisis de regresión y pruebas de hipótesis te permite identificar patrones en las transacciones de blockchain y el comportamiento de los usuarios. Los analistas trabajan con enormes volúmenes de datos que contienen millones de transacciones, y la capacidad de limpiar, procesar y analizar esta información con precisión es lo que diferencia a los candidatos excepcionales.

2. Lenguajes de Programación: Python y SQL

La competencia en programación es innegociable. Python se destaca como el lenguaje más versátil para el análisis de blockchain debido a sus extensas bibliotecas como Pandas, NumPy y Web3.py. Estas herramientas te permiten manipular datos, crear scripts automatizados y construir soluciones de análisis personalizadas. La experiencia en SQL es igualmente crítica. Los datos de blockchain a menudo se almacenan en bases de datos relacionales, y plataformas como Dune Analytics dependen en gran medida de las consultas SQL para extraer datos de transacciones específicas, unir múltiples conjuntos de datos y revelar conocimientos ocultos.

3. Fundamentos de Blockchain y Conocimiento de Protocolos

No puedes analizar lo que no entiendes. Un conocimiento profundo de la tecnología blockchain, los mecanismos de consenso (como Proof of Work vs. Proof of Stake) y la arquitectura de red es esencial. Esto incluye entender cómo se validan las transacciones, cómo se crean los bloques y cómo operan los diferentes protocolos como Ethereum, Solana y Bitcoin. Debes familiarizarte con conceptos como contratos inteligentes, tarifas de gas, finalidad de las transacciones, y la diferencia entre soluciones de Capa 1, Capa 2 y Capa 3.

4. Análisis de Contratos Inteligentes

Los contratos inteligentes son el motor de las aplicaciones descentralizadas (dApps), los protocolos DeFi y los mercados de NFT. Como investigador on-chain, necesitas poder leer y comprender el código de los contratos inteligentes, típicamente escrito en Solidity para redes basadas en Ethereum. Aunque no necesites escribir contratos a nivel de producción, entender su funcionamiento, identificar vulnerabilidades comunes y rastrear las interacciones de los contratos es crucial, especialmente al investigar actividades sospechosas o analizar la economía de un token.

Herramientas y Plataformas Esenciales

El dominio de las herramientas adecuadas multiplica tu eficacia como analista. Estas plataformas son el pan de cada día para extraer, procesar y visualizar datos on-chain.

5. Exploradores de Blockchain (Etherscan, BscScan)

Los exploradores de blockchain son tus ventanas principales a la actividad en la cadena. La competencia con herramientas como Etherscan, BscScan y Solscan te permite rastrear transacciones individuales, examinar direcciones de billeteras, analizar transferencias de tokens y comprender las interacciones de los contratos. El uso avanzado va más allá de simples búsquedas, implicando el uso de filtros, el rastreo de aprobaciones de tokens y el análisis de transacciones internas.

6. Plataformas de Análisis (Dune Analytics, Nansen, Chainalysis)

Las plataformas de análisis especializadas se han convertido en estándares de la industria. Dune Analytics te permite escribir consultas SQL y crear paneles de control compartibles. Nansen proporciona etiquetado de billeteras y seguimiento del "dinero inteligente" (smart money). Chainalysis ofrece herramientas de investigación utilizadas por fuerzas del orden y equipos de cumplimiento. Cada plataforma tiene sus fortalezas: Dune para consultas personalizadas, Nansen para inteligencia de billeteras y Chainalysis para cumplimiento e investigación.

7. Herramientas de Visualización de Datos (Tableau, Power BI)

Los datos brutos no significan nada sin una presentación efectiva. Las habilidades de visualización de datos transforman métricas complejas en gráficos y paneles comprensibles. Herramientas como Tableau y Power BI te permiten crear visualizaciones interactivas que comunican tus hallazgos a audiencias tanto técnicas como no técnicas. Una buena visualización cuenta una historia con datos, destacando tendencias, anomalías y oportunidades.

Conocimiento de Dominio y Especialización

Una vez que tienes las habilidades técnicas, la especialización en un nicho te hará destacar. DeFi, NFTs y el cumplimiento normativo son tres de las áreas más demandadas.

8. Comprensión de Protocolos DeFi

Las Finanzas Descentralizadas (DeFi) representan uno de los sectores más complejos y de rápida evolución. Entender cómo funcionan los protocolos de préstamo, los intercambios descentralizados (DEXs), el yield farming y los pools de liquidez es esencial. Debes comprender conceptos como el Valor Total Bloqueado (TVL), la pérdida impermanente (impermanent loss), los creadores de mercado automatizados (AMMs) y los préstamos flash (flash loans).

9. NFTs y Economía de Tokens (Tokenomics)

El mercado de NFTs y la tokenomics requieren enfoques analíticos distintos. Para los NFTs, necesitas entender la dinámica del mercado, los cálculos de rareza, la distribución de poseedores y la detección de "wash trading". La economía de tokens implica analizar los cronogramas de suministro, las tasas de emisión, la utilidad del token y la concentración de poseedores. Comprender cómo el diseño de un token influye en el comportamiento del usuario es cada vez más valioso.

10. Cumplimiento Normativo y Conocimiento de AML

A medida que la tecnología blockchain madura, el escrutinio regulatorio se intensifica. Los analistas de cumplimiento cripto deben entender las regulaciones contra el lavado de dinero (AML), los requisitos de Conozca a su Cliente (KYC) y las leyes específicas de cada jurisdicción. Esta habilidad implica identificar patrones de transacciones sospechosas, rastrear fondos a través de mezcladores (mixers) y mantener registros de auditoría.

Habilidades Blandas y Desarrollo Profesional

La experiencia técnica por sí sola no garantiza el éxito. Debes ser capaz de comunicar tus hallazgos, pensar críticamente y construir tu reputación en la industria.

11. Habilidades de Comunicación y Reporte

Debes traducir datos complejos en ideas claras y accionables para audiencias diversas. Esto significa escribir informes completos, crear resúmenes ejecutivos y presentar hallazgos a partes interesadas que pueden carecer de conocimientos técnicos. La capacidad de ajustar tu estilo de comunicación según tu audiencia determina la eficacia con la que tu análisis impulsa las decisiones.

12. Pensamiento Crítico y Resolución de Problemas

El análisis de blockchain a menudo implica investigar lo desconocido con información limitada. El pensamiento crítico te ayuda a formular las preguntas correctas y a interpretar datos ambiguos. Al analizar actividades sospechosas, necesitas pensar como un detective, siguiendo rastros de transacciones y construyendo conclusiones basadas en evidencia.

13. Marca Personal y Participación Comunitaria

Construir una marca personal sólida se ha vuelto cada vez más importante. Compartir tus análisis públicamente a través de hilos de Twitter, artículos en blogs o paneles de Dune demuestra tu experiencia y atrae oportunidades. Muchos analistas exitosos ganaron reconocimiento publicando constantemente ideas sobre protocolos emergentes o patrones en la cadena. Tu trabajo público se convierte en tu portafolio.

Tabla Resumen de Habilidades Clave

Habilidad Descripción Breve Por qué es Crucial
Análisis de Datos Uso de estadística para interpretar datos on-chain. Es el núcleo del trabajo diario del analista.
Python y SQL Lenguajes para manipular y consultar grandes bases de datos. Herramientas estándar para la extracción y análisis de datos.
Fundamentos Blockchain Entender cómo funcionan los protocolos y la tecnología. Proporciona el contexto necesario para un análisis preciso.
Análisis de Smart Contracts Capacidad para leer e interpretar código Solidity. Permite investigar dApps y protocolos DeFi a fondo.
Plataformas de Análisis Dominio de herramientas como Dune, Nansen y Chainalysis. Aceleran y profundizan el proceso de análisis.
Comunicación Traducir hallazgos técnicos en información de negocio. Asegura que el análisis genere un impacto real.

¿Cómo Desarrollar Estas Habilidades?

Desarrollar la experiencia de un analista de blockchain requiere un aprendizaje estructurado combinado con práctica intensiva. Considera los siguientes pasos para construir tus habilidades de manera efectiva:

  • Comienza con cursos fundamentales que cubran análisis de datos, Python y SQL.
  • Añade conocimientos específicos de blockchain a través de programas especializados que ofrezcan experiencia práctica con datos on-chain reales.
  • Participa en proyectos personales para demostrar tus capacidades, como construir paneles de Dune personalizados que analicen protocolos de tendencia o investigar fenómenos interesantes en la cadena.
  • Utiliza estos proyectos como piezas de tu portafolio para demostrar tus habilidades a posibles empleadores.
  • Considera especializarte en un área, como DeFi, NFTs, cumplimiento normativo o un ecosistema de blockchain específico, para diferenciarte en el mercado laboral.

Conclusión

El rol del analista de blockchain se sitúa en la intersección de la tecnología, las finanzas y la investigación. Dominar estas 13 habilidades, desde competencias técnicas como Python y SQL hasta habilidades blandas como la comunicación y la marca personal, te posicionará para el éxito en este campo dinámico. La barrera de entrada sigue disminuyendo a medida que mejoran los recursos educativos, pero la demanda de analistas cualificados continúa superando la oferta. Comienza a construir tu conjunto de habilidades hoy, involúcrate con la comunidad y crea un trabajo que muestre tu perspectiva analítica única.

Preguntas Frecuentes

¿Cuáles son las habilidades esenciales para convertirse en un analista de blockchain?

Necesitas análisis de datos, programación (Python, SQL), fundamentos de blockchain y conocimiento de dominio en DeFi, NFTs y contratos inteligentes. Fuertes habilidades de comunicación y familiaridad con herramientas como Dune Analytics y Chainalysis también son críticas.

¿Qué herramientas debería aprender un analista de blockchain?

Herramientas como Dune Analytics, Chainalysis, Etherscan, Nansen, Tableau y Power BI son esenciales para la investigación y la elaboración de informes en blockchain. La competencia en al menos dos de las principales plataformas de análisis aumenta significativamente la empleabilidad.

¿Necesito un título técnico para ser analista de blockchain?

No necesariamente. Aunque es útil, un título no es un requisito estricto. Existen muchas plataformas y cursos en línea que ofrecen formación práctica y práctica en análisis de blockchain que pueden prepararte para roles en la industria sin credenciales tradicionales en ciencias de la computación.

¿Puedo convertirme en analista de blockchain sin experiencia en codificación?

Se recomiendan encarecidamente las habilidades básicas de codificación en Python y SQL, pero puedes comenzar con herramientas de datos y aprender a programar con el tiempo. La mayoría de los analistas exitosos desarrollan habilidades de programación a través de cursos estructurados y proyectos prácticos.

Si quieres conocer otros artículos parecidos a Guía Esencial para ser Analista Blockchain puedes visitar la categoría Criptomonedas.

Subir